Crafting Calm with Papercraft
In today's fast-paced world, finding moments of tranquility is more important than ever. Papercraft offers a unique and engaging way to nurture mindfulness. By focusing on the intricate aspects of paper folding and cutting, we can quiet our minds and experience a state of deep absorption. The repetitive actions involved in papercraft provide a soothing rhythm that prompts us to be present in the moment.
- Engaging patterns and designs offer endless opportunities for imagination.
- Papercraft projects span from simple to complex, making it accessible to novices.
- Concluding a papercraft project brings a sense of fulfillment.
Thus, papercraft can be a valuable tool for managing stress and anxiety, while also promoting our overall well-being.
Origami's Therapeutic Fold: Exploring Paper Craft for Wellbeing
Origami, the ancient art of paper folding, has recently gained recognition as a effective tool for improving wellbeing. Folding paper into intricate shapes can be a deeply calming experience, helping to reduce stress.
The concentration required for origami cultivates mindfulness, allowing individuals to escape from everyday worries. The artistic nature of the activity can also boost self-esteem and confidence. Moreover, origami can be a interactive activity, providing an opportunity for connection with others.
